Biggest move for Michigan is that Jake Butt moves up to #171 (was #234 before) and Shane moves up slightly to #26 from #32.  The rest of the commits fluctuated slightly based on others moving up or down.

From what I've seen of the other QBs, I think his positional ranking is correct.  Browne is really good and has fantastic touch on the ball.  Hackenberg is also very good.  The only one I could see him jumping is Ryan Burns whom he outplayed at the Columbus Elite 11 camp.  Shane struggles with consistency and accuracy more than the other QBs ranked above him.  But you can fix that.  You can't teach his leadership skills and arm strength though, and as a fan, I'm happy to have him.  Think he has a very high ceiling.
